What PIX is

PIX is a modern bank transfer payment method designed for the Brazilian market.

As a bank transfer method, PIX allows consumers in Brazil to make payments directly from their bank accounts. It is widely adopted due to its ease of use and fast processing times.

Merchants globally can integrate PIX via a processor, enabling them to accept payments from Brazilian consumers without geographical limitations.

How PIX works

PIX utilizes scan code and redirect authentication for secure transactions.

1

Customer selects the method

The customer chooses PIX as their payment method during checkout.

2

Authentication process

The customer authenticates the payment using a scan code or redirect method.

3

Payment processing

The payment is processed through the customer's bank, ensuring a secure transfer.

4

Merchant receives confirmation

The merchant receives confirmation of the payment, completing the transaction.

Merchant considerations

Consider these factors before integrating PIX.

Market Focus

Primarily benefits merchants targeting the Brazilian market.

Integration Requirements

Requires integration via a payment processor.

Chargeback Risk

Merchants should be aware of the potential for chargebacks.

Industry Restrictions

Not allowed for pharma prescriptions and adult industries.

Dispute Process

Lacks a formal dispute process, requiring merchants to handle issues directly.

Frequently asked questions about PIX for Shopify

What is PIX on Shopify?
PIX is a bank transfer payment method available for Shopify merchants, particularly targeting the Brazilian market.
Who should offer PIX?
Merchants targeting Brazilian consumers or looking to expand in Brazil should consider offering PIX.
Does PIX support recurring payments?
No, PIX does not support recurring payments.
Does PIX support one-click checkout?
No, PIX does not support one-click checkout.
What should merchants review before enabling PIX?
Merchants should review integration requirements, industry restrictions, and potential chargeback risks before enabling PIX.
